WorkbookBase.OpenLinks (Método)
Abre los documentos auxiliares de un vínculo o vínculos.
Espacio de nombres: Microsoft.Office.Tools.Excel
Ensamblado: Microsoft.Office.Tools.Excel.v4.0.Utilities (en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Sintaxis
'Declaración
Public Sub OpenLinks ( _
name As String, _
readOnly As Object, _
type As Object _
)
public void OpenLinks(
string name,
Object readOnly,
Object type
)
Parámetros
- name
Tipo: System.String
Nombre del vínculo de Microsoft Office Excel o DDE/OLE, tal como se devuelve en el método LinkSources.
- readOnly
Tipo: System.Object
true para abrir un documento en modo de sólo lectura.El valor predeterminado es false.
- type
Tipo: System.Object
Uno de los valores de XlLink.El tipo de vínculo.
Comentarios
Parámetros opcionales
Para obtener información sobre parámetros opcionales, vea Parámetros opcionales en las soluciones de Office.
Ejemplos
El ejemplo de código siguiente utiliza el método LinkSources para obtener una matriz de los nombres de todos los vínculos de Excel del libro actual.A continuación, el ejemplo utiliza el método OpenLinks para abrir cada documento en modo de sólo lectura.
Se trata de un ejemplo para una personalización en el nivel del documento.
Private Sub WorkbookLinkSources()
Globals.Sheet1.Range("A1").Value2 = _
"='C:\[Book2.xlsx]Sheet1'!R2C2"
Dim links As Array = _
CType(Me.LinkSources(Excel.XlLink.xlExcelLinks), _
Array)
Dim i As Integer
For i = 1 To links.Length
Me.OpenLinks(links(i), True, Excel.XlLink.xlExcelLinks)
Next i
End Sub
private void WorkbookLinkSources()
{
Globals.Sheet1.Range["A1"].Value2 =
@"='C:\[Book2.xlsx]Sheet1'!R2C2";
Array links = (Array)this.LinkSources(Excel.XlLink.xlExcelLinks);
for (int i = 1; i <= links.Length; i++)
{
this.OpenLinks((string)links.GetValue(i), true,
Excel.XlLink.xlExcelLinks);
}
}
Seguridad de .NET Framework
- Plena confianza para el llamador inmediato. Un código de confianza parcial no puede utilizar este miembro. Para obtener más información, vea Utilizar bibliotecas de código que no es de plena confianza.